Victoria’s World Spins as Cole’s Health Crisis Intensifies

Victoria Newman (Amelia Heinle) is no stranger to adversity, but nothing could have prepared her for the frightening health scare surrounding Cole Howard (J. Eddie Peck). What begins as a seemingly routine illness quickly spirals into a medical emergency, shaking Victoria to her core.

After returning from an intense overseas business trip—where he visited locations like Paris, Serbia, and Taiwan—Cole begins to show signs of serious illness. At first, he dismisses the symptoms, blaming them on jet lag and cabin air. But Victoria is increasingly worried as his condition deteriorates before her eyes. By the time Clare Grace Newman (Hayley Erin) comes home to update her parents, Cole’s health has taken a significant turn for the worse.

The question on everyone’s mind is clear: Did Cole pick up a dangerous virus while abroad? And with Victoria and Clare already under immense emotional strain, Victor Newman’s (Eric Braeden) ruthless actions in the background may prove too much for the family to bear.

Sally Spectra Backs Down, Leaving Billy Reeling

Meanwhile, Sally Spectra (Courtney Hope) finds herself caught in a professional and emotional tug-of-war. After being offered a prominent role beside Billy Abbott (Jason Thompson), Sally initially appears open to joining his venture. Billy, reeling from having to fire Phyllis Summers (Michelle Stafford), is desperate for a partner he can rely on—and Sally seems like the perfect fit.

However, lingering tension with Summer Newman (Allison Lanier) and unresolved feelings about Chelsea Lawson’s (Melissa Claire Egan) betrayal complicate Sally’s decision. Despite encouragement from Audra Charles (Zuleyka Silver), who nudges her toward this new opportunity, Sally hesitates. Her loyalty to Summer and unresolved wounds lead her to consider stepping back—leaving Billy both disappointed and uncertain about the future.

Chelsea’s Bold Career Move Ignites Corporate Fireworks

Chelsea is also at a crossroads, weighing a major career shift that would see her leaving Marquetti to join Newman Media as Chief Operating Officer. Adam Newman (Mark Grossman) is fully on board with the move, eager to have Chelsea by his side as he attempts to reassert himself in the Newman business empire.

Lauren Fenmore (Tracey E. Bregman), ever the wise advisor, urges Chelsea to consider the immense pressure that comes with the Newman name. She warns Chelsea that stepping into that world—especially amid Victor’s latest schemes—won’t be easy. Nevertheless, Chelsea seems ready to leap into this new chapter, trusting that Sally can hold down the fort at Marquetti in her absence.

But therein lies the problem—Sally isn’t answering Chelsea’s calls. The fallout from previous betrayals still lingers, and Chelsea’s assumption that Sally would simply cover for her may have been premature. With both women possibly stepping back, Summer could find herself alone in a sinking ship.

Victor’s Ruthless Power Plays Upset the Balance

As always, Victor Newman remains a master manipulator behind the scenes. This week, his machinations intensify as he pressures both Adam and Audra to play dirty—especially when it comes to undermining Kyle Abbott (Michael Mealor) and the growing romance between him and Clare.

Despite Nikki Newman’s (Melody Thomas Scott) efforts to smooth things over between Victor and their granddaughter, her plan may backfire. By approaching Victor with a plea to accept Clare and Kyle’s love, Nikki inadvertently triggers his most controlling instincts. Instead of relenting, Victor doubles down, determined to sabotage the couple’s future.

Victor enlists both Adam and Audra to apply pressure where it hurts. He raises the stakes in his deal with Audra, pushing her into dangerous territory. She now faces a moral dilemma: can she continue down this cutthroat path and live with herself?

Phyllis Spirals as Sharon Returns to Steady the Ship

Phyllis Summers finds herself in a freefall after her dismissal from Billy’s project. Without her son Daniel Romalotti (Michael Graziadei) to lean on—he’s busy building a life with Tessa Porter—Phyllis is emotionally adrift. The realization that Billy is now pinning his hopes on Sally, her rival, is a bitter pill to swallow.

Enter Sharon Newman (Sharon Case), whose recent return to Genoa City may come just in time. While the two women have a complex history, they’ve found common ground in recent months. Sharon, having weathered her own storms, may be the voice of reason Phyllis needs as she teeters on the edge.

Billy insists that firing Phyllis was the right decision, a tough call made for the good of both his business and his mother. Yet, his concern for her well-being lingers. Daniel pleads with him to reconsider, but Billy stands firm. Phyllis must now decide whether she can find a new path forward—or risk slipping further into despair.

Audra’s Loyalty Tested and Kyle’s Future in Jeopardy

As Victor’s expectations rise, Audra finds herself in a precarious position. Her alliance with Victor promised power, but now it’s becoming clear that the cost may be her integrity—and possibly her relationship with Nate Hastings (Sean Dominic), who won’t sit quietly if he discovers what’s happening.

Kyle Abbott, meanwhile, is walking into a storm. His romance with Clare has blossomed into something real, and they’re planning to move in together. But Victor’s brewing vendetta could shatter their happiness before it begins. If Adam and Audra unleash Victor’s wrath as instructed, Kyle may find himself blindsided—and Clare devastated by her grandfather’s betrayal.
